For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 432 students in 72863, AR.
The top ranked public schools in 72863, AR are Scranton Elementary School and Scranton High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 72863 have an average math proficiency score of 44% (versus the Arkansas public school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 40% statewide average). Schools in 72863, AR have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Arkansas public sch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is less than the Arkansas public school average of 42% (majority Black).
